python获取redis key所对应的内容的方法
Redis是一种高性能的缓存数据库,它支持各种数据结构,并提供了丰富的命令和方法来操作这些数据。在使用Redis时,获取某个key所对应的内容是非常常见的操作之一。本文将详细介绍Python中获取Redis key内容的方法,并提供一些示例代码以帮助读者更好地理解。
一、Python Redis模块介绍
Python提供了多个Redis模块,用于与Redis数据库进行连接和交互。这些模块包括redis、hiredis和redis-py等。其中redis-py是最常用的Redis模块之一,它提供了与Redis数据库进行高效、简单和灵活交互的API。
在继续之前,我们需要确保Redis模块已经正确安装。可以使用以下命令安装redis-py模块:
```
pip install redis
```
当Redis模块安装成功后,就可以开始使用Python来操作Redis数据库了。
二、连接Redis数据库
在获取Redis key内容之前,我们需要首先连接到Redis数据库。为了连接到数据库,我们需要指定Redis数据库的主机地址和端口号。这里我们假设Redis数据库运行在本地主机上,端口号为6379。
下面是一个连接Redis数据库的示例代码:
```python
import redis
#连接到Redis数据库
r = redis.Redis(host='localhost', port=6379)
```
redis支持的数据结构在上述代码中,我们使用redis.Redis()函数来连接到本地主机上的Redis数据库。其中,host参数指定了Redis数据库的主机地址,port参数指定了端口号。如果Redis数据库运行在其他主机上或使用了非默认端口号,则需要相应地修改这些参数。
三、获取Redis key内容
一旦我们连接到Redis数据库,就可以使用redis-py提供的方法来获取指定key对应的内容了。redis-py提供了多个方法来获取key内容,包括get()、mget()、hget()和hmget()等。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论